Governance for Sustainability
We have a well defined sustainability
framework that comprises governance
structures and policies. Our Sustainable
Development processes are overseen by a
Board-appointed Health, Safety and
Environment (HSE) committee, chaired by
Mr. Naresh Chandra, Senior Independent
Director. Other members include senior
executives across our various businesses.
The committee has its own well defined
terms of reference and reports directly to the
Board. The committee meets quarterly and
guides our sustainable development
strategy, sets annual targets and monitors
progress in line with our HSE and social
policies with a clear focus on integrating
sustainability into our decision making
process. The committee’s agenda is then
taken forward by senior management at
each site. They are supported by
sustainability professionals who are
responsible for implementing this agenda.
